While I agree with most of what Russel said, I must state, that '51 is not a typical accumulator-based architecture, as we know it from i8080, 6800 and they ancestors. But the comparison, x86.vs.68k, probably quite holds. Nevertheless, I personally consider '51->avr conversion far more viable than avr->'51... Jan Waclawek |
